Grilled Beer Brats

Here’s our trick to perfectly juicy grilled beer brats: simmer them first in beer and sauerkraut, and then finish them on the grill so they brown up and take on some of that delicious smoky grilled flavor!

Grilled Everything Burgers

If you love the charred, smokey flavor of grilled burgers, then why stop at the patties? For this Grilled Everything Burger, we grill the buns, tomato, onions, and even the lettuce!
